 Description of the problemWhile driving to work one night my jeep started making a whining sound. I thought it was the heater since it was 12 degrees outside that night. I leave for work, get about 6 miles down the road and my jeep starts failing. Warning lights, battery, traction control, wipers slowly go across the windshield, lights dimming. I got to a safe spot to pull over but in the process of stopping my vehicle lost all functionaloty (no breaks, power steering, lights, all electronics gone) and couldnt stop. It finally stops and i'm left with a completely dead vehicle. 12am in freezing weather while 5 months pregnant. When my boyfriend arrived to get me, he noticed a strong burning smell coming from under the hood. At this time the vehicle had sat barely out of the road in the dead of night with no hazards possible to allow other drivers to see me. We find out that there is an alternator recall on my jeep and take it into the dealership as soon as scheduling allowed. Before alternator blew my jeep had zero issues. They had my vehicle for 4 days and called to say my jeep was fixed (no loaner car offered). I go up the next day, they replaced the pcm and alternator, they say nothing else. I go to start my jeep and it cranks for about 30 seconds and starts. Never happened before. I go back inside to the dealer who has said nothing the last 2 days about my vehicle not running properly and they tell me it is my crank shaft position sensor and was not covered under the recall. And they said they couldnt promise the car would make it home and it was my problem. Unhappy with results we call chrysler and they tell the dealership to fix that. It does not fix the problem. The problems continue and chrysler is no longer willing to fix obvious damage from their alternator failure frying the electrical system. The dealership also told me to file a "fake" fire claim on my insurance. Still unresolved.

  • What is Recall?

    A recall is when a product is removed from the market or a correction is made to the product because it is either defective or potentially harmful.
  • What is Failure?

    Failure is the state or condition of not meeting a desirable or intended objective, and may be viewed as the opposite of success. Product failure ranges from failure to sell the product to fracture of the product, in the worst cases leading to personal injury, the province of forensic engineering.
  • What is Defect?

    Non-conformance of a car component with the specified requirements, or non-fulfillment of user expectations, including the safety aspects.
